I was a bad boy last weekend. We had fun racing at Reno-Fernley with PRC and I ended up with getting two first-place finishes in GT-L class.

Ok, so the truth is that I got the 1st place in true HWFM fashion - none of the other guys in the class showed up. I still dominated my class.

The racing was quite "interesting" as the course we ran was 20 turns in about 2.5 miles. I viewed it as a fancy autocross as more than half the time was spent in 2nd gear with brief excursions into 3rd (or 4th on the front straight). Passing was next to impossible unless there was a big hp difference or the car in front made a bad mistake (too wide) and you could sneak underneath is one of the many turns. That coupled with disintegrating pavement (the paddock pavement was about 140 °F with air temps of about 100) made it less than ideal racing. We had fun anyway.

It wasn't as hot as the folk at Buttonwillow experienced, but we had fun anyway (and you have to love whoever created the cool suit - it would have been miserable without one).

I was sorry that my new video recording setup still had not arrived as the video of the races would have been fun. There were 3 of us that battled both days (with the leader firmly in control and ready to shut off any pass attempts) and stayed nose-to-tail for the whole race.
